How an SEO Company Can Improve Your Search Engine Rankings They help businesses improve their organic traffic and search engine rankings employing effective SEO strategies. Their tailored solutions encompass keyword research, on-page optimization, and link building. Their clients see tangible results and outperform their competitors in the digital space. London https://seocompanylondon52315.kylieblog.com/27991860/five-things-everyone-makes-up-in-regards-to-all-seo-company-in-london